And how do I make this work without wrecking everything I&#8217;ve already built?<\/span><\/i><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Let&#8217;s break it all down.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>The Real Cost of a Nurse Practitioner Specialty Change: What Most People Don&#8217;t Calculate<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Most nurse practitioners thinking about a specialty change start with one number: tuition. But tuition is just the line item you can see. The real cost of switching specialties is almost always bigger than what&#8217;s sitting on a program&#8217;s website, and underestimating it is one of the fastest ways to turn a smart career move into a financial setback.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Here&#8217;s what a complete transition actually looks like financially.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>The costs you expect:<\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Tuition for a post-master&#8217;s certificate or doctoral degree program (adding a specialty typically takes about a year of additional education).<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Certification exam fees for your new specialty.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">State licensure updates and application fees.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Continuing education requirements during and after the transition.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><b>The costs you don&#8217;t see coming:<\/b><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Reduced income if you cut hours to complete clinical training.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The opportunity cost of earning less (or nothing) during your transition period, even a few months at reduced capacity, adds up fast.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Potential relocation expenses if your new specialty has better opportunities or scope of practice in another state.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The compounding effect on your existing student loans if you pause or reduce payments while in school.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Here&#8217;s a simple exercise: add up every line item above using your own real numbers. Don&#8217;t round down, don&#8217;t leave things out because they feel minor. That total is your <\/span><b>true transition cost<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, and it&#8217;s the number your entire financial plan should be built around.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The good news? Once you know the real number, you can plan for it instead of being blindsided. How to Decide With Your Wallet<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">When it comes to switching specialties, most nurse practitioners have two paths forward \u2014 and the right choice depends entirely on your financial situation, not just your clinical goals.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>Path 1: Post-Master&#8217;s Certificate Program.<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Most programs run for 1 to 2 years and focus on a specific patient population. You&#8217;ll complete clinical hours, sit for a new certification exam, and earn full credentials in your new specialty. The upfront cost is higher, but you come out with:<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Board eligibility and full prescriptive authority in your new specialty (depending on your state practice authority).<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Stronger positioning for career opportunities in hospitals, private practices, and health systems.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Long-term earning potential that typically outpaces the on-the-job route.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3><b>Path 2: On-The-Job Training.<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Some hospitals and private practices will cross-train experienced NPs into new specialties, particularly in high-demand or niche fields. While this path preserves your immediate income, it often carries &#8220;invisible&#8221; long-term costs:<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Credentialing &amp; Billing Hurdles: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Without formal certification in your new specialty, you may encounter strict credentialing roadblocks. Many insurance payers and hospital boards refuse to grant privileges or reimburse services provided by an NP practicing outside their board-certified population focus.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>The Salary Ceiling: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> While you gain the skill set, you may lack the &#8220;paperwork&#8221; required to negotiate top-tier compensation. Some employers treat OJT as a specialized internal role rather than a portable, advanced certification, which can result in stagnant wages.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Restricted Portability &amp; Scope: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Skills learned at one facility may not be recognized by another. Furthermore, practicing significantly outside your original certification (e.g., a Women\u2019s Health NP moving into Acute Care) can create legal liabilities and limit your professional autonomy.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The central question is <\/span><b>which path maximizes your earning potential and legal protection over the next decade?<\/b><\/p>\n<h3><b>A Critical Note on Accreditation<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Always verify that any NP program or Post-Graduate Certificate you consider is fully accredited (e.g., CCNE or ACEN). Cutting corners on education might save tuition costs upfront, but if the program disqualifies you from national board eligibility or state licensure, you will spend far more &#8220;fixing&#8221; your credentials than you ever saved. Because the NP scope of practice is governed by state-specific laws, always check how your target specialty is regulated in your region; these regulations directly dictate your autonomy, liability, and ultimate value in the marketplace.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>How to Keep Earning While Transitioning Into a New Nurse Practitioner Specialty<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Many nurses considering an NP specialty change can&#8217;t afford to just stop working. You have loans, maybe a mortgage, and possibly a family depending on your income. Whether you&#8217;re a family nurse practitioner eyeing psychiatric mental health or an adult gerontology nurse practitioner exploring critical care, the idea of going back to an NP program while your paycheck shrinks is enough to keep anyone stuck in a specialty they&#8217;ve outgrown.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">But a transition doesn&#8217;t have to mean a financial free fall. The nurse practitioners who make successful specialty switches almost always do it while maintaining income. The key is being strategic about <\/span><i><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">how<\/span><\/i><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>1. Pick Up a Part-Time Shift in Your Current Specialty.<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">This is the most straightforward play. You continue to deliver care in your existing role, whether that&#8217;s primary care, a nursing home, or a private practice, on a flexible schedule while completing clinical training in your new NP specialty. Many healthcare systems are desperate for experienced advanced practice registered nurses on a per-diem basis. Use that leverage. The benefits are clear:<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">You maintain patient care income without a full-time commitment.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">You stay clinically active treating patients, which strengthens your resume.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">You may keep employer-sponsored benefits in some cases.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3><b>2. Negotiate Employer Tuition Support.<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Many hospitals offer tuition reimbursement for advanced practice registered nurses pursuing specialties they need to fill. If you&#8217;re eyeing a psychiatric mental health or acute care nurse practitioner track, your employer may be willing to invest in your additional training, especially in healthcare professions facing workforce shortages. If you commit to staying on after completion, the conversation gets even easier.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>3. Leverage Telehealth for Flexible Side Income.<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">This is especially relevant for NPs moving into mental health. Telehealth platforms increasingly hire nurse practitioners to provide care remotely, from diagnosing patients to developing treatment plans and even prescribing medications in some states. It&#8217;s a way to earn while maintaining<\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.nphire.com\/blog\/how-to-build-work-life-balance-as-a-nurse-practitioner\" target=\"_blank\"> <span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">work-life balance<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> during a demanding transition, and it&#8217;s particularly accessible for those pursuing psychiatric mental health or women&#8217;s health specialties.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>4. Build a Financial Runway Before You Start.<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Before reducing your hours or taking on tuition costs, define what your minimum monthly expenses actually look like. As one financial advisor puts it,<\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/careerpathwritingsolutions.com\/handling-your-finances-during-career-transition\/\" target=\"_blank\"> <span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">having clearly defined lifestyle levels<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, from comfortable to bare-bones, means you&#8217;ll know exactly<\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.fitbux.com\/articles\/emergency-fund-np-students\/\"> <span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">how long your savings can carry you<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">. A few steps to get started:<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Review three months of expenses to find your real baseline.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Identify what you can cut temporarily versus what&#8217;s non-negotiable.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Set a target savings number and a realistic timeline to hit it before enrolling in any programs.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3><b>5. Revisit Your Student Loan Strategy.<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">If you&#8217;re carrying loans from your master&#8217;s or doctoral degree, adding more education debt requires careful consideration of how your repayment plan will be affected. Income-driven repayment adjustments, deferment options, and forgiveness program timelines all shift when you go back to school, particularly if you&#8217;re pursuing additional certifications or a full advanced degree. Making the wrong call here can cost you thousands over the life of your loans.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The worst financial move during a career transition isn&#8217;t spending money, it&#8217;s spending it without a plan. If you&#8217;re not sure how these strategies fit together for your specific situation,<\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/www.fitbux.com\/\"> <span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">FitBUX financial experts<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> can help you model different transition scenarios and build a roadmap that keeps your career opportunities open without wrecking your finances.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><b>Adding More Debt to Change Your NP Specialty: When It Makes Sense and When It Doesn&#8217;t<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Let&#8217;s address the elephant in the room. Most nurse practitioners already carry significant loans from their master&#8217;s degree or doctoral degree. The thought of adding more education debt on top of what you already owe feels reckless, and honestly, sometimes it is.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">But sometimes it&#8217;s the smartest financial move you can make. The difference comes down to whether you&#8217;ve done the math.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Here&#8217;s what you need to evaluate before borrowing another dollar:<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Income-driven repayment impact: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> If you&#8217;re on an IDR plan, going back to school changes your income calculation, which can temporarily lower payments but extend your timeline. Know the trade-off.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><a href=\"https:\/\/www.fitbux.com\/articles\/public-service-loan-forgiveness-calculator\/\"><b>PSLF considerations:<\/b><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> If you&#8217;re providing care in underserved communities or nonprofit health care settings, additional education could actually work <\/span><i><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">in your favor<\/span><\/i><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> by extending qualifying payments toward forgiveness.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Refinancing timing: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Refinancing before a transition locks in your current income-based rate. Refinancing after might get you better terms if your new NP specialty pays more, but you&#8217;ll lose federal protections. Neither option is universally better.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>The salary bump math: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> How much more does your new specialty need to pay annually to justify the additional debt within five to seven years? If you can&#8217;t answer that question with a real number, you&#8217;re not ready to enroll.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2><b>How Experienced Nurse Practitioners Can Fast-Track a Specialty Change<\/b><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Here&#8217;s something many nurses overlook: if you&#8217;ve been in advanced practice for several years, you have advantages that a prospective NP student starting from scratch simply doesn&#8217;t. Your clinical experience, patient care hours, and professional network are all assets that can make your transition faster and cheaper.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Accelerated post-master&#8217;s programs: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Many NP programs offer shortened timelines for experienced practitioners. Prior clinical hours and demonstrated competency in treating patients can reduce both coursework and required rotations, which means less tuition and a quicker path to your certification exam.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Fellowships and residency programs: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> NP fellowships, especially in acute care, critical care, and pain management, often provide paid or subsidized training. You&#8217;re essentially getting paid to transition into your new specialty while receiving quality education and mentorship from physicians and seasoned NPs.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Professional organizations: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Joining specialty-specific professional organizations connects you with mentorship, continuing education, and scholarship opportunities that directly offset your transition costs. Many also host job boards tailored to career opportunities in your target specialty.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Clinical preceptor networks: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> If you&#8217;ve ever served as a preceptor yourself, you already understand how valuable those relationships are. For NPs entering a new NP program, finding quality clinical placements is one of the most time-consuming and stressful parts of the process.
